But where? The snow leopard is one of the world’s most special animals. People can only find them in the mountainous areas of Central Asia. Snow leopards have been protected since 1975, but it is not easy to do that. Many people kill them for their fur and body parts to sell on the black market. When snow leopards hunt at night, they may kill the animals of herders (牧民). So in recent years, conflict (冲突) with local herders has also led to a number of snow leopard deaths. As a result, the actual number of snow leopards may have already dropped below 3 500. The only way to change this, say conservationists (自然保护主义者), is to make them more valuable alive than dead. To solve this problem, the local government has called for an end to snow leopard killings. They’ve also tried to make people realize that the leopards are endangered, and it is important to protect them. Some officials are also helping to slow snow leopard killings. An organization has set up Himalayan Homestays, a programme that sends visitors to herders’ houses. Visitors pay about ten dollars a night. So herders can earn enough money to make up for the lost because of snow leopards. It also provides herders with environmental classes at village schools, and trains them as nature guides. In exchange, the herders agree not to kill snow leopards. In Mongolia, a project called SLE helps herders earn extra money to stop them from killing the endangered cat. SLE buys hand-made things from herding families and sells them abroad. However, herders must agree to protect the snow leopards and to encourage neighbours to do the same. Projects like the Homestays programme and SLE’s business are doing well. They make the leopards more valuable to more people each year.
